Transaction 7cda28761155be23c64ad4917501a956223d91f53fa778ed524f5c8530072610
1 Input
1 Output
-
7cda28761155be23c64ad4917501a956223d91f53fa778ed524f5c8530072610:0
- value
- 4468056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a5701d97f4edd2164370aba716ac6ad0d7d4f91b OP_EQUAL
- address
- 3Gmmj8A8xsJgkXHMuypyt9gxhm62NsoEfP